Nikon P300 vs Nikon S9300 Overview

On this page, we will be reviewing the Nikon P300 and Nikon S9300, former being a Small Sensor Compact while the latter is a Small Sensor Superzoom and both of them are offered by Nikon. There exists a large gap between the image resolutions of the P300 (12MP) and S9300 (16MP) but both cameras have the same sensor sizing (1/2.3").

The P300 was announced 13 months earlier than the S9300 which makes them a generation apart from one another. The two cameras have the same body design (Compact).

Nikon P300 vs Nikon S9300 Physical Comparison

If you're aiming to carry your camera frequently, you will need to factor its weight and measurements. The Nikon P300 has got exterior measurements of 103mm x 58mm x 32mm (4.1" x 2.3" x 1.3") along with a weight of 189 grams (0.42 lbs) while the Nikon S9300 has proportions of 109mm x 62mm x 31mm (4.3" x 2.4" x 1.2") having a weight of 215 grams (0.47 lbs).

Nikon P300 vs Nikon S9300 Sensor Comparison

Normally, it is tough to see the difference between sensor sizing only by going over a spec sheet. The graphic below may provide you a more clear sense of the sensor measurements in the P300 and S9300.

Clearly, both cameras provide the same sensor dimensions albeit not the same MP. You can count on the Nikon S9300 to offer greater detail with its extra 4MP. Higher resolution can also allow you to crop shots more aggressively. The older P300 is going to be behind with regard to sensor tech.
